Petra, the rose-red city, whispers tales of ancient trade routes and Nabatean ingenuity. Its intricate facades, carved from sandstone, evoke a sense of wonder, while the Siq's serpentine path leads to the grandeur of the Treasury—a timeless marvel.
Petra is home to the Treasury, which was mistakenly believed to be a royal tomb; its distinctive facade was actually carved from rose-red sandstone, giving the city its nickname, The Rose City.
Petra was a thriving trade hub, connecting ancient trade routes between Arabia, Egypt, and the Mediterranean, which contributed to its wealth and architectural achievements.
